World Building Post

  • New Order of America Top Ten Most Wanted List

    • John Rockwood - Number one on this list for a very good reason - he is the leader of the Black Berets and has been a major irritant for the NOA for quite some time now. He was a former captain in the United States Navy and this military experience has served him well in organizing raids and training his troops. Always armed and always dangerous. Reward for his capture - 2,500,000 NOA dollars.
    • Eagle Eye - A mysterious fugitive powered mutant. His mutant power is, what he calls, "true sight." With this power, he can see far, can observe angles without a protractor or other tool, and is always 100 percent aware of everything within his line of sight. This ability obviously makes him a fearsome foe and a devastating marksman. He spends his time killing high profile NOA members and stealing their weapons. He has quite an arsenal on his person at all times and, according to questionable sources, has a black van with even more weapons. He is not aligned with the Black Berets, nor anyone else for that matter, and thinks of himself as a one-man show. He recently bumped himself up on this list for assassinating an extremely prominent NOA politician. Reward for his capture - 2,000,000 NOA dollars.
    • Ralph Raskin - Another fugitive Powered Mutant. His story is a tragic one. He has been cursed with the aura of a plague. Anybody within a 5 mile radius of him will suddenly fall ill with a deadly and incurable disease. This disease is not contagious but it is nearly always fatal. Hazmat suits and other protective devices can counter this, however. Ralph Raskin never wanted any of this and feels crushingly guilty about the many people he has unintentionally killed - including his family and his entire home town. He has fled to a place where he cannot harm anyone else - some say to a deserted island, while others say a lonely mountain range. Either way, he is still at large and the NOA has created a taskforce, Hazmat 1, to track him down and put an end to this unfortunate mutant. Reward for his capture - 1,500,000 NOA dollars.
    • Thomas Vogel - A former high ranking US Army and NOA commander, Vogel quickly realized that the NOA was an evil establishment. Instead of immediately defecting, like a few NOA soldiers tend to do, Vogel bided his time for two years, meticulously collecting information and, secretly, helping mutants escape their captivity. He would deliberately leak false information to his superiors that ended with them going on wild goose chases. He met up with John Rockwood and passed on his information. Unfortunately, his ruse was discovered and he was forced to flee and join the Black Berets. He is now a respected lieutenant of John Rockwood and his knowledge of NOA tactics and strategy has proved invaluable. He considers his place on this list flattering. Reward for his capture - 1,000,000 NOA dollars.
    • Bloodlust - a mysterious Grotesque Mutant serial killer. His appearance is unknown since everybody who has seen him is...dead. The only reason people know about his is because he carves the word "bloodlust" into his victim's foreheads. He kills indiscriminately, as the Black Berets found out when one of their secret bases in New Jersey was brutally ravaged by Bloodlust. Reward for his capture - 1,000,000 NOA dollars.
    • Leader - An Animalistic Mutant (dolphin, if anyone's wondering) who is the leader of a mutant-supremacy terrorist group known as The Awakened. The organization is small but has recently gained notoriety by blowing up the home of one of the Furher's mistresses. She survived but it was clear that The Awakened needed to now be taken seriously. They are disdainful towards the Black Berets and call any mutants who choose to work for them, "blood traitors." Reward for the Leader's capture - 1,000,000 NOA dollars.
    • Mario Carcano - A Italian immigrant who was disgusted with the NOA's takeover of America. He was friends with John Rockwood and his family before the nuclear war and he now is Rockwood's most trusted advisor. Apart from being an advisor, Carcano is also in charge of the Black Beret's spy ring - a series of informants and snoops who bring the Beret's vital information. He remains ever elusive to NOA forces and is a consummate professional. Reward for his capture - 800,000 NOA dollars.
    • Theo Jackson - One of John Rockwood's lieutenants. Would not have been very notable had it not been for one bold act that he committed. Always the ladies man, Theo Jackson decided to give the middle finger to the NOA by successfully charming, making love with, and then abandoning the Furher's own sister. The NOA makes up some BS about "being a threat to the New Order" for his presence on this list but everybody knows the real reason. Reward for his capture - 500,000 NOA dollars.
    • Lexi Rockwood - John Rockwood's daughter. She is quite devoted to her father and is one of his most trusted lieutenants. She has led a series of daring raids and even broke out of a NOA prison. She remains a thorn in the NOA's side and it is assumed that, in the case of John Rockwood's death, she will take over as leader. Reward for her capture - 500,000 NOA dollars
    • Kaboom A young assassin before the apocalypse, the nuclear bombs mutated this man to give him the power to spontaneously combust anything in his sight. It is very draining for him to use but, nevertheless, it makes him that much more lethal as a hired killer. He is a freelance assassin with no ties to anyone in particular. He has, however, earned himself a spot on this list for killing one of the NOA's men in charge of propaganda, as well as a series of other incidents. Reward for his capture - 200,000 NOA dollars.


  • Common Slang In The Setting (an idea I got from tricksterson)
    • Beast - Considered the "politest" way to address mutants in today's society.
    • Zoo People - Considered one of the most offensive terms for mutants to date. Even some Nazis don't use it.
    • Freakshow - Just a common street slur for mutants
    • Extraordinaries - a term used by mutant activists to describe themselves. Most consider just "mutant" to be acceptable as well but "extraordinary" is a bit more empowering.
    • New Order Of America - Has a variety of nicknames. Among them, Uncle Noah, Noah, N.O.A. , Arks (used to describe tanks), and goons (used to describe soldiers).
    • Coal Miners - Part of the Black Beret's secret code used to refer to themselves without fear of being overheard.
